PARTNERS + NAPIER EXPANDS TO INCLUDE 194 MILL STREET

Monday, August 16, 2010

In addition to its recent achievement of being named an Ad Age Small Agency of the Year, Partners + Napier celebrated new growth with a "think big" theme at this month's agency meeting. In the past, the meeting has been held outside the agency in order to accommodate all attendees. This month's meeting was held in Partners + Napier's newly completed space at 194 Mill Street.

 

The agency recently added 3,725 sq. ft. of space to its 25,000 sq. ft. offices at 192 Mill Street in the High Falls district. The adjoining space at 194 Mill Street, originally built in the 1880s as part of the Kidd Iron Works and the W. Kidd estate, grows the agency's office space by 15 percent.

 

"We are thrilled to have a growing presence here in the High Falls area. This neighborhood has a rich history of innovation and hard work, which are two things our agency is known for," said Bob Bailey, president of Partners + Napier.

 

The expansion was prompted by ongoing client growth and the addition of 40 new employees since 2009. The space includes a large meeting room and concepting space, kitchen and lounge areas, and may include an outdoor courtyard in the near future.

 

"With all of the offices we needed to create for new hires, we lost our common space areas where our teams collaborate, generate ideas, and present them to clients," Bailey said. "It was critical to create an environment that spurs creativity."

 

The project was managed by Partners + Napier's IT Manager Michael Strelick with interior design by Managing Partner and Chief Creative Officer Jeff Gabel.
